Output 8ba1fe61ebf103f853d04a7245e30caf3d2308c19ed4ff43dc7481d00bb2da81:1

value
1496737574
script pubkey
OP_0 OP_PUSHBYTES_20 e214438dd058de4dd8dfef539243bd71d66f1a11
address
bc1qug2y8rwstr0ymkxlaafeysaaw8tx7xs3chhwm8
transaction
8ba1fe61ebf103f853d04a7245e30caf3d2308c19ed4ff43dc7481d00bb2da81
confirmations
102807
spent
true